Josiah Lippincott, hailing from Tulare, CA, Josiah entered Hillsdale for the first time in 2012 as an undergraduate studying politics. Prior to coming to Hillsdale, he served as a congressional page for Devin Nunes in the fall of 2010. After graduating from Hillsdale in 2016, he served for four years as an artillery officer in the Marine Corps, deploying to Okinawa for seven months starting in April of 2019.
He hosts Lippincott Talk, a weekly radio program on WRFH/Radio Free Hillsdale 101.7 FM
Josiah is a Claremont Institute Publius Fellow (2020) and a republican, in the best sense.
He is currently attending the Van Andel Graduate School of Statesmanship at Hillsdale College.
His primary interests are American Foreign Policy, the American Intelligence Community, and Military Strategy Post-1945. He writes for The American Mind, The American Conservative, and The Washington Examiner, among others.
